Subject: Payroll export cut-over — summary

Quick recap for review. The Wagewright cut-over from the legacy fixed-width payroll export to the new delimited format completed Sunday night. Both formats ran in parallel for two cycles; checksums matched on all batches. The legacy writer is now disabled but not removed — we'll delete it after one more pay period. Downstream at Bramble Benefits has confirmed successful ingestion of the new format. For your review, the exporter now runs with these settings:

deployment values, bahop-tahog:
[kasvan]
port = 11211
team = kasdor
host = kasvan.orvexforge.example
region = lower-3
access_code = ac_76e68d
timeout_ms = 2000

# Reviewer note: the queue-depth autoscaler for Pelterro's ingest workers
# reads its thresholds from this block. We scale up at depth > 500 and
# back down after five quiet minutes — yes, those numbers are from
# last quarter's load test, don't tweak them casually. The scaler also
# persists its decisions for auditing, and it connects to the metrics
# database using the string below.

database URL for bahop-yagep: mssql://sildor_svc:35ha7jz@db-fb6d.nelvrodyn.example:5432/casath

Welcome to the Kellmont Place front-of-house team! Quick heads-up: the reception desk has moved from level two down to the ground floor, right by the atrium planters. All visitor sign-ins now happen there, so update your greetings script accordingly. You'll need access to the desk console and the side door behind it, using the pass code below.

turnstile pass: bdg-YEOZLM-79341408

## Tuning

The receipt mailer (Almsgate) batches donation receipts and sends through the Thornquay relay. On-call: if the queue backs up, resist the urge to crank batch size — the relay rate-limits per connection, and bigger batches just mean bigger retries. Scale worker count first, then shorten the flush interval. Dedupe window must stay longer than the retry horizon or donors get duplicate receipts, which generates tickets. All knobs live in one place and are read at worker start. Current production values follow.

tuning table, kajop-yafof:
QUOTAS = {
    "wenath": 10,
    "ulaael": 5,
}